Is Middle Waterfall in a national or state park?

Yes — Middle Waterfall is inside Capitol Reef National Park. See the park page for fees, hours, and current conditions.

Can I bring my dog to Middle Waterfall?

No — dogs are not allowed on trails here. Most National Park trails prohibit pets to protect wildlife. Service animals are an exception per ADA.

How far is Middle Waterfall from a major city?

Middle Waterfall is 7 miles from Torrey (about 11 minutes' drive).
